This AI-generated tattoo project presents a regal phoenix rendered in a precision geometric vocabulary, a dense, cover-up oriented concept. The central figure is built from overlapping shards that converge into a pointed chest and outstretched wings, creating a sense of motion and ascent. The shards are crisp, nearly architectural, with fine line separation that yields a crystalline texture when inked. A soft circular form behind the bird acts as a halo, giving the composition unity and focus. Surrounding the study are artist tools—pencils, brushes, and a tube of glue—revealing the studio process behind this concept. The black and grey scheme relies on contrasts between solid fills and negative space, producing a bold silhouette that remains legible on both small and large canvases. The pattern-rich arrangement invites interpretation: the phoenix as a symbol of rebirth, resilience, and transformation, with the intricate mosaic nodding to modern tattoo trends and the discipline of fine line work. In terms of technique, the piece emphasizes line weight variation, crisp edge definition, and careful shading to create depth within the facets without losing readability. As a pattern-heavy concept, it benefits from placement along the back, chest, or sleeve where the geometry can wrap and flow with the body’s contours. Because the geometry is dense and dark, this tattoo project is particularly well-suited for a cover-up, which can leverage the layered facets to obscure older ink while delivering a striking result.
